| Total | 23,875 | 23,870 | 23,892 | 23,867 | 22,731 | 22,484 | 22,341 | 28,569 | * 60.9% |
| Artificial and highly modified | 6,483 | 6,457 | 6,459 | 6,409 | 5,166 | 4,876 | 4,662 | 0 | n/a |
| Intertidal (saltmarsh, saltflats, mangroves) (natural) | 82 | 82 | 82 | 82 | 83 | 82 | 81 | 83 | 98.8% |
| Intertidal (saltmarsh, saltflats, mangroves) (slightly modified) | 8 | 8 | 8 | 8 | 8 | 8 | 8 | 0 | n/a |
| Lacustrine (natural) | 0 | 0 | 0 | 0 | 0 | 0 | 0 | 0 | n/a |
| Lacustrine (slightly modified) | 604 | 604 | 605 | 603 | 592 | 585 | 593 | 0 | n/a |
| Lacustrine (unknown degree of modification) | 2 | 2 | 2 | 2 | 2 | 2 | 2 | 0 | n/a |
| Palustrine (natural) | 3,654 | 3,678 | 3,683 | 3,689 | 3,702 | 3,718 | 3,757 | 9,188 | 39.8% |
| Palustrine (slightly modified) | 579 | 565 | 565 | 568 | 568 | 573 | 573 | 0 | n/a |
| Riverine | 12,463 | 12,475 | 12,489 | 12,506 | 12,611 | 12,641 | 12,665 | 19,297 | 64.6% |

Wildlife
|
Kingdom
Class
|
Native | Introduced | Wetland indicator species |
Rare or threatened species |
All |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| TOTAL | 4,816 | 934 | 513 | 205 | 5,751 |
| Animals | 1,031 | 45 | 259 | 80 | 1,076 |
| Mammals | 101 | 19 | 4 | 13 | 120 |
| Birds | 439 | 12 | 88 | 39 | 451 |
| Reptiles | 133 | 1 | 12 | 9 | 134 |
| Amphibians | 49 | 1 | 20 | 8 | 50 |
| Lobe-finned fishes | 1 | 0 | 1 | 1 | 1 |
| Ray-finned fishes | 52 | 9 | 60 | 4 | 61 |
| Cartilaginous fishes | 1 | 0 | 1 | 1 | 1 |
| Insects | 242 | 3 | 73 | 3 | 245 |
| Malacostracans | 11 | 0 | 0 | 2 | 11 |
| Arachnids | 1 | 0 | 0 | 0 | 1 |
| Snails | 1 | 0 | 0 | 0 | 1 |
| Bacteria | 29 | 0 | 0 | 0 | 29 |
| Chromists | 9 | 0 | 0 | 0 | 9 |
| Fungi | 825 | 2 | 0 | 0 | 827 |
| Plants | 2,921 | 887 | 254 | 125 | 3,809 |
| Protozoans | 1 | 0 | 0 | 0 | 1 |
Note: Wildlife statistics are based on information that has been submitted to the DETSI WildNet database and converted to a 10km² grid. The grid information has been intersected with the mapping polygons to determine the species lists. Click here to view the species grid metadata.
Information from WildNet can also be accessed via Wildlife Online and WetlandMaps.
Rare or threatened includes species listed as extinct, extinct in the wild, critically endangered, endangered, vulnerable or conservation dependent under either the Nature Conservation Act or Environment Protection and Biodiversity Conservation Act
